The tour includes a stop at the Borjomi Central Park, where the mineral water source is located. Visitors get the chance to taste famous Borjomi water straight from the spring, a refreshing experience that highlights Georgia’s natural offerings. The park itself features large-leaved and coniferous forests surrounded by the Caucasian mountains, creating a picture-perfect setting for a relaxing walk or quick exploration. A guided tour here provides insight into the health and wellness tradition associated with Borjomi’s waters.

Next, the trip takes you to Akhaltsikhe, where Rabati castle awaits. This site is a completely restored fortress that combines various architectural styles, with many castles, towers, and churches to explore. The guided tour emphasizes the ancient Georgian architecture and the history behind these structures. The lower part of the fortress includes a tourist information center, restaurant, café, and gift shops, providing plenty of options for a break or souvenirs. The photo stop here allows for capturing the impressive fortress views.

The highlight of the trip is the Vardzia cave monastery, an extraordinary rock-hewn site carved into the cliffs half a kilometer deep. This thirteen-tier complex features large reception halls, living quarters, wineries, and baths, all connected by a network of tunnels. The Church of the Dormition serves as the spiritual heart of the site, with painted portraits of King Giorgi III and Queen Tamar on the north wall. The guided tour at Vardzia lasts about 1.5 hours and provides a detailed look at this unique monument of Georgian architecture.

The tour offers hotel pick-up and drop-off for convenience, with bottled water provided. The cost covers the guided tours at each site, but entrance fees are paid separately: 15 GEL for Vardzia, 19 GEL for Rabati castle, and 5 GEL for Borjomi park. Lunch is not included, giving travelers the flexibility to explore local eateries or bring their own snacks.
